Transaction 121651c30cc3d286e11d2c6087b6ff425607e77a382185eb09b813a609361a35

5 Input
2 Outputs
  • 121651c30cc3d286e11d2c6087b6ff425607e77a382185eb09b813a609361a35:0
  • value  20000000
    address  3CrDHnoQA2PmXEA7bxD8esCSeNrsWJM5Hi
  • 121651c30cc3d286e11d2c6087b6ff425607e77a382185eb09b813a609361a35:1
  • value  3466106
    address  bc1qf4gv9j6h2avawhwrqygxm7r8nxuq8u4w6kq4aw